This is a birthday card I made recently, and I really like it. It was pretty easy to do. Again, it is very similar to a card I saw done in the current issue of Paper Crafts Magazine, but I used my own wonderful Stampin’ Up! product on it and I think I got the better end of the deal. 🙂 I used a Sale-a-bration stamp set and ribbon on it, and a few things from the Spring Catalog.

Here’s what I used:
Patterned Occasions Stamp Set 129621(w)/129624(c)
Sycamore Street Ribbon & Button Pack 130812
Tea for Two DSP 129311
Paper Doilies 129399
Honeycomb Embossing Folder 129378
Very Vanilla Card Stock 101650
So Saffron Card Stock 105118
Stampin’ Write Markers:
Island Indigo (2011-2013) 123002
So Saffron (Subtles Collection) 119700
Cherry Cobbler (Regals Collection) 119701
Paper Doily Sizzlit 125592
